Apolo
MEANING
ORIGIN
Ancient Greek
ETYMOLOGY
Derived from the Greek name 'Apollon', associated with the god Apollo
CULTURAL NOTES
Apollo is one of the major Olympian deities in ancient Greek mythology, often associated with music, arts, and prophecy.
HISTORICAL CONTEXT
Apollo has been a prominent figure in Greek mythology since antiquity and is often depicted as a handsome, beardless young man.
MEANING
ORIGIN
Spanish
ETYMOLOGY
Borrowed from the Greek 'Apollon', reflecting the classical mythology influence.
CULTURAL NOTES
In Latin American cultures, Apolo is sometimes used as a given name, inspired by the Greek mythological figure.
HISTORICAL CONTEXT
The name has been used historically in literary works and arts to denote beauty and creativity.
